Documentation ¶
Index ¶
- Constants
- func UserAgent() string
- func Version() string
- type AdditionalFeaturesServerConfigurations
- type AutoBackupSettings
- type AutoPatchingSettings
- type AvailabilityGroupListener
- type AvailabilityGroupListenerListResult
- type AvailabilityGroupListenerListResultIterator
- type AvailabilityGroupListenerListResultPage
- type AvailabilityGroupListenerProperties
- type AvailabilityGroupListenersClient
- type AvailabilityGroupListenersCreateOrUpdateFuture
- type AvailabilityGroupListenersDeleteFuture
- type BackupScheduleType
- type BaseClient
- type ClusterConfiguration
- type ClusterManagerType
- type ConnectivityType
- type DayOfWeek
- type DiskConfigurationType
- type FullBackupFrequencyType
- type Group
- type GroupListResult
- type GroupListResultIterator
- type GroupListResultPage
- type GroupProperties
- type GroupUpdate
- type GroupsClient
- type GroupsCreateOrUpdateFuture
- type GroupsDeleteFuture
- type GroupsUpdateFuture
- type IdentityType
- type KeyVaultCredentialSettings
- type ListResult
- type ListResultIterator
- type ListResultPage
- type LoadBalancerConfiguration
- type Operation
- type OperationDisplay
- type OperationListResult
- type OperationListResultIterator
- type OperationListResultPage
- type OperationOrigin
- type OperationsClient
- type PrivateIPAddress
- type Properties
- type ProxyResource
- type Resource
- type ResourceIdentity
- type SQLConnectivityUpdateSettings
- type SQLImageSku
- type SQLManagementMode
- type SQLServerLicenseType
- type SQLStorageSettings
- type SQLStorageUpdateSettings
- type SQLVMGroupImageSku
- type SQLVirtualMachine
- type SQLVirtualMachinesClient
- type SQLVirtualMachinesCreateOrUpdateFutureType
- type SQLVirtualMachinesDeleteFutureType
- type SQLVirtualMachinesUpdateFutureType
- type SQLWorkloadType
- type SQLWorkloadTypeUpdateSettings
- type ScaleType
- type ServerConfigurationsManagementSettings
- type StorageConfigurationSettings
- type StorageWorkloadType
- type TrackedResource
- type Update
- type WsfcDomainCredentials
- type WsfcDomainProfile
Constants ¶
View Source
const (
DefaultBaseURI = original.DefaultBaseURI
)
Variables ¶
This section is empty.
Functions ¶
Types ¶
type AdditionalFeaturesServerConfigurations ¶
type AdditionalFeaturesServerConfigurations = original.AdditionalFeaturesServerConfigurations
type AutoBackupSettings ¶
type AutoBackupSettings = original.AutoBackupSettings
type AutoPatchingSettings ¶
type AutoPatchingSettings = original.AutoPatchingSettings
type AvailabilityGroupListener ¶
type AvailabilityGroupListener = original.AvailabilityGroupListener
type AvailabilityGroupListenerListResult ¶
type AvailabilityGroupListenerListResult = original.AvailabilityGroupListenerListResult
type AvailabilityGroupListenerListResultIterator ¶
type AvailabilityGroupListenerListResultIterator = original.AvailabilityGroupListenerListResultIterator
func NewAvailabilityGroupListenerListResultIterator ¶
func NewAvailabilityGroupListenerListResultIterator(page AvailabilityGroupListenerListResultPage) AvailabilityGroupListenerListResultIterator
type AvailabilityGroupListenerListResultPage ¶
type AvailabilityGroupListenerListResultPage = original.AvailabilityGroupListenerListResultPage
func NewAvailabilityGroupListenerListResultPage ¶
func NewAvailabilityGroupListenerListResultPage(getNextPage func(context.Context, AvailabilityGroupListenerListResult) (AvailabilityGroupListenerListResult, error)) AvailabilityGroupListenerListResultPage
type AvailabilityGroupListenerProperties ¶
type AvailabilityGroupListenerProperties = original.AvailabilityGroupListenerProperties
type AvailabilityGroupListenersClient ¶
type AvailabilityGroupListenersClient = original.AvailabilityGroupListenersClient
func NewAvailabilityGroupListenersClient ¶
func NewAvailabilityGroupListenersClient(subscriptionID string) AvailabilityGroupListenersClient
func NewAvailabilityGroupListenersClientWithBaseURI ¶
func NewAvailabilityGroupListenersClientWithBaseURI(baseURI string, subscriptionID string) AvailabilityGroupListenersClient
type AvailabilityGroupListenersCreateOrUpdateFuture ¶
type AvailabilityGroupListenersCreateOrUpdateFuture = original.AvailabilityGroupListenersCreateOrUpdateFuture
type AvailabilityGroupListenersDeleteFuture ¶
type AvailabilityGroupListenersDeleteFuture = original.AvailabilityGroupListenersDeleteFuture
type BackupScheduleType ¶
type BackupScheduleType = original.BackupScheduleType
const ( Automated BackupScheduleType = original.Automated Manual BackupScheduleType = original.Manual )
func PossibleBackupScheduleTypeValues ¶
func PossibleBackupScheduleTypeValues() []BackupScheduleType
type BaseClient ¶
type BaseClient = original.BaseClient
func New ¶
func New(subscriptionID string) BaseClient
func NewWithBaseURI ¶
func NewWithBaseURI(baseURI string, subscriptionID string) BaseClient
type ClusterConfiguration ¶
type ClusterConfiguration = original.ClusterConfiguration
const (
Domainful ClusterConfiguration = original.Domainful
)
func PossibleClusterConfigurationValues ¶
func PossibleClusterConfigurationValues() []ClusterConfiguration
type ClusterManagerType ¶
type ClusterManagerType = original.ClusterManagerType
const (
WSFC ClusterManagerType = original.WSFC
)
func PossibleClusterManagerTypeValues ¶
func PossibleClusterManagerTypeValues() []ClusterManagerType
type ConnectivityType ¶
type ConnectivityType = original.ConnectivityType
const ( LOCAL ConnectivityType = original.LOCAL PRIVATE ConnectivityType = original.PRIVATE PUBLIC ConnectivityType = original.PUBLIC )
func PossibleConnectivityTypeValues ¶
func PossibleConnectivityTypeValues() []ConnectivityType
type DiskConfigurationType ¶
type DiskConfigurationType = original.DiskConfigurationType
const ( ADD DiskConfigurationType = original.ADD EXTEND DiskConfigurationType = original.EXTEND NEW DiskConfigurationType = original.NEW )
func PossibleDiskConfigurationTypeValues ¶
func PossibleDiskConfigurationTypeValues() []DiskConfigurationType
type FullBackupFrequencyType ¶
type FullBackupFrequencyType = original.FullBackupFrequencyType
const ( Daily FullBackupFrequencyType = original.Daily Weekly FullBackupFrequencyType = original.Weekly )
func PossibleFullBackupFrequencyTypeValues ¶
func PossibleFullBackupFrequencyTypeValues() []FullBackupFrequencyType
type GroupListResult ¶
type GroupListResult = original.GroupListResult
type GroupListResultIterator ¶
type GroupListResultIterator = original.GroupListResultIterator
func NewGroupListResultIterator ¶
func NewGroupListResultIterator(page GroupListResultPage) GroupListResultIterator
type GroupListResultPage ¶
type GroupListResultPage = original.GroupListResultPage
func NewGroupListResultPage ¶
func NewGroupListResultPage(getNextPage func(context.Context, GroupListResult) (GroupListResult, error)) GroupListResultPage
type GroupProperties ¶
type GroupProperties = original.GroupProperties
type GroupUpdate ¶
type GroupUpdate = original.GroupUpdate
type GroupsClient ¶
type GroupsClient = original.GroupsClient
func NewGroupsClient ¶
func NewGroupsClient(subscriptionID string) GroupsClient
func NewGroupsClientWithBaseURI ¶
func NewGroupsClientWithBaseURI(baseURI string, subscriptionID string) GroupsClient
type GroupsCreateOrUpdateFuture ¶
type GroupsCreateOrUpdateFuture = original.GroupsCreateOrUpdateFuture
type GroupsDeleteFuture ¶
type GroupsDeleteFuture = original.GroupsDeleteFuture
type GroupsUpdateFuture ¶
type GroupsUpdateFuture = original.GroupsUpdateFuture
type IdentityType ¶
type IdentityType = original.IdentityType
const (
SystemAssigned IdentityType = original.SystemAssigned
)
func PossibleIdentityTypeValues ¶
func PossibleIdentityTypeValues() []IdentityType
type KeyVaultCredentialSettings ¶
type KeyVaultCredentialSettings = original.KeyVaultCredentialSettings
type ListResult ¶
type ListResult = original.ListResult
type ListResultIterator ¶
type ListResultIterator = original.ListResultIterator
func NewListResultIterator ¶
func NewListResultIterator(page ListResultPage) ListResultIterator
type ListResultPage ¶
type ListResultPage = original.ListResultPage
func NewListResultPage ¶
func NewListResultPage(getNextPage func(context.Context, ListResult) (ListResult, error)) ListResultPage
type LoadBalancerConfiguration ¶
type LoadBalancerConfiguration = original.LoadBalancerConfiguration
type OperationDisplay ¶
type OperationDisplay = original.OperationDisplay
type OperationListResult ¶
type OperationListResult = original.OperationListResult
type OperationListResultIterator ¶
type OperationListResultIterator = original.OperationListResultIterator
func NewOperationListResultIterator ¶
func NewOperationListResultIterator(page OperationListResultPage) OperationListResultIterator
type OperationListResultPage ¶
type OperationListResultPage = original.OperationListResultPage
func NewOperationListResultPage ¶
func NewOperationListResultPage(getNextPage func(context.Context, OperationListResult) (OperationListResult, error)) OperationListResultPage
type OperationOrigin ¶
type OperationOrigin = original.OperationOrigin
const ( System OperationOrigin = original.System User OperationOrigin = original.User )
func PossibleOperationOriginValues ¶
func PossibleOperationOriginValues() []OperationOrigin
type OperationsClient ¶
type OperationsClient = original.OperationsClient
func NewOperationsClient ¶
func NewOperationsClient(subscriptionID string) OperationsClient
func NewOperationsClientWithBaseURI ¶
func NewOperationsClientWithBaseURI(baseURI string, subscriptionID string) OperationsClient
type PrivateIPAddress ¶
type PrivateIPAddress = original.PrivateIPAddress
type Properties ¶
type Properties = original.Properties
type ProxyResource ¶
type ProxyResource = original.ProxyResource
type ResourceIdentity ¶
type ResourceIdentity = original.ResourceIdentity
type SQLConnectivityUpdateSettings ¶
type SQLConnectivityUpdateSettings = original.SQLConnectivityUpdateSettings
type SQLImageSku ¶
type SQLImageSku = original.SQLImageSku
const ( Developer SQLImageSku = original.Developer Enterprise SQLImageSku = original.Enterprise Express SQLImageSku = original.Express Standard SQLImageSku = original.Standard Web SQLImageSku = original.Web )
func PossibleSQLImageSkuValues ¶
func PossibleSQLImageSkuValues() []SQLImageSku
type SQLManagementMode ¶
type SQLManagementMode = original.SQLManagementMode
const ( Full SQLManagementMode = original.Full LightWeight SQLManagementMode = original.LightWeight NoAgent SQLManagementMode = original.NoAgent )
func PossibleSQLManagementModeValues ¶
func PossibleSQLManagementModeValues() []SQLManagementMode
type SQLServerLicenseType ¶
type SQLServerLicenseType = original.SQLServerLicenseType
const ( AHUB SQLServerLicenseType = original.AHUB DR SQLServerLicenseType = original.DR PAYG SQLServerLicenseType = original.PAYG )
func PossibleSQLServerLicenseTypeValues ¶
func PossibleSQLServerLicenseTypeValues() []SQLServerLicenseType
type SQLStorageSettings ¶
type SQLStorageSettings = original.SQLStorageSettings
type SQLStorageUpdateSettings ¶
type SQLStorageUpdateSettings = original.SQLStorageUpdateSettings
type SQLVMGroupImageSku ¶
type SQLVMGroupImageSku = original.SQLVMGroupImageSku
const ( SQLVMGroupImageSkuDeveloper SQLVMGroupImageSku = original.SQLVMGroupImageSkuDeveloper SQLVMGroupImageSkuEnterprise SQLVMGroupImageSku = original.SQLVMGroupImageSkuEnterprise )
func PossibleSQLVMGroupImageSkuValues ¶
func PossibleSQLVMGroupImageSkuValues() []SQLVMGroupImageSku
type SQLVirtualMachine ¶
type SQLVirtualMachine = original.SQLVirtualMachine
type SQLVirtualMachinesClient ¶
type SQLVirtualMachinesClient = original.SQLVirtualMachinesClient
func NewSQLVirtualMachinesClient ¶
func NewSQLVirtualMachinesClient(subscriptionID string) SQLVirtualMachinesClient
func NewSQLVirtualMachinesClientWithBaseURI ¶
func NewSQLVirtualMachinesClientWithBaseURI(baseURI string, subscriptionID string) SQLVirtualMachinesClient
type SQLVirtualMachinesCreateOrUpdateFutureType ¶
type SQLVirtualMachinesCreateOrUpdateFutureType = original.SQLVirtualMachinesCreateOrUpdateFutureType
type SQLVirtualMachinesDeleteFutureType ¶
type SQLVirtualMachinesDeleteFutureType = original.SQLVirtualMachinesDeleteFutureType
type SQLVirtualMachinesUpdateFutureType ¶
type SQLVirtualMachinesUpdateFutureType = original.SQLVirtualMachinesUpdateFutureType
type SQLWorkloadType ¶
type SQLWorkloadType = original.SQLWorkloadType
const ( DW SQLWorkloadType = original.DW GENERAL SQLWorkloadType = original.GENERAL OLTP SQLWorkloadType = original.OLTP )
func PossibleSQLWorkloadTypeValues ¶
func PossibleSQLWorkloadTypeValues() []SQLWorkloadType
type SQLWorkloadTypeUpdateSettings ¶
type SQLWorkloadTypeUpdateSettings = original.SQLWorkloadTypeUpdateSettings
type ScaleType ¶
func PossibleScaleTypeValues ¶
func PossibleScaleTypeValues() []ScaleType
type ServerConfigurationsManagementSettings ¶
type ServerConfigurationsManagementSettings = original.ServerConfigurationsManagementSettings
type StorageConfigurationSettings ¶
type StorageConfigurationSettings = original.StorageConfigurationSettings
type StorageWorkloadType ¶
type StorageWorkloadType = original.StorageWorkloadType
const ( StorageWorkloadTypeDW StorageWorkloadType = original.StorageWorkloadTypeDW StorageWorkloadTypeGENERAL StorageWorkloadType = original.StorageWorkloadTypeGENERAL StorageWorkloadTypeOLTP StorageWorkloadType = original.StorageWorkloadTypeOLTP )
func PossibleStorageWorkloadTypeValues ¶
func PossibleStorageWorkloadTypeValues() []StorageWorkloadType
type TrackedResource ¶
type TrackedResource = original.TrackedResource
type WsfcDomainCredentials ¶
type WsfcDomainCredentials = original.WsfcDomainCredentials
type WsfcDomainProfile ¶
type WsfcDomainProfile = original.WsfcDomainProfile
Click to show internal directories.
Click to hide internal directories.